About this hazard tag

Hazard tags are short, machine-readable labels we attach to every recall to make cross-cutting queries possible — “all mechanical failure recalls regardless of agency”, “all listeria recalls in California”, “all airbag recalls in 2025”. The tags are extracted from each recall’s source text during the LLM rewrite step and validated against a fixed schema.

A recall can carry multiple tags — a Listeria recall might also be tagged ready-to-eat and undeclared-allergen. Use the full-text search if you want to combine hazard tags with brand or category filters.
